AIG Cooky Takes Charge Zone 11 Command Osogbo

The newly deployed Assistant Inspector General of Police (AIG) In-charge of Zone11 Command Osogbo, Comprises of Oyo and Osun States Commands, AIG Cookey Christy Ibiso, has assumed duty.
In a release signed by the Police Public Relations Officer of the Zone, SP Ayeni Benjamin, the newly posted AIG pledged to motivate officers and men of the force to work with the police and secure their jurisdiction effectively.
According to the release, Cooky promised to introduce visible and community approach in policing the zone.
AIG Cooky, an indigene of Opobo town in Opobo/Nkoro Local Government Area of Rivers State, secured appointment into the force on the 15th march 1988 as a cadet ASP.
She is a graduate of University of Nigeria, Nsukka, Enugu State where she has a Bachelor of Art in Mass Communication.
She obtained a Post Graduate Diploma in Education at the University of Portharcourt, and capped it up with a Masters Degree in Educational Management at the University of Science and Technology Portharcourt, Rivers State.
